1659.5Alternative routePLAYER::WINPENNYFri Jan 17 1992 14:2219
    
    Try A1, M11 (past Stansted), M25 towards Dartford tunnel (bridge this
    way round) follow signs from here.
    
    Before anyone starts complaining about the A1 this a far better road
    than the M1. Fewer road works, less traffic, and better behaved
    drivers. I'm all for people using the M1 it keeps the A1 usable.
    
    I regularly do a Dover to Wakefield round trip and this is by far the
    best way to get between North and South, hardly ever have I had to
    endure delays. I can't say that about the M1, in fact it's very
    difficult to recall a time on the M1 when a crawling pace was not
    used.
    
    If you do use the M1 to the M25 go left away from Heathrow.
    
    Chris
